原创 不要迷信API(單鏈表的另一種算法)——完成端口通訊服務器(IOCP Socket Server)設計(三)

完成端口通訊服務器(IOCP Socket Server)設計 (三)不要迷信API(單鏈表的另一種算法) Copyright © 2009 代碼客(盧益貴)版權所有 QQ:48092788   源碼博客:http://blog.

原创 IOCP做的高效率線程池類源碼:GThreadPool

{*********************************************************************************     GThradPool:完成端口線程池              

原创 自擴充的無鎖(Lock-Free)併發環形隊列算法

注:這是好早就發資源上的了,現在看起來似乎有更好的方法,先發帖吧,有興趣的可討論再做修改。 文檔下載: http://download.csdn.net/download/guestcode/3022300 自擴充的Lock-Free

原创 內存管理(AWE)——完成端口通訊服務器(IOCP Socket Server)設計(二)

  完成端口通訊服務器(IOCP Socket Server)設計 (二)內存管理(AWE)   Copyright © 2009 代碼客(盧益貴)版權所有 QQ:48092788   源碼博客:http://blog.csdn.net/

原创 代碼客:G-Socket(IOCP) 1.0(Server/Client)例程源碼+Server體驗程序+強大的壓力測試工具

代碼客:G-Socket(IOCP) 1.0(Server/Client)例程源碼+Server體驗程序+強大的壓力測試工具 關鍵詞:完成端口 IOCP GSocket GTcpServer GTcpClient 壓力測試工具  

原创 服務器端沾包處理的copy效率問題

本文說的基於數據包(有頭尾標示並且獨立被處理的數據區)的高效通信要求下,閱讀需要有一定的沾包處理經驗。沾包是tcp流傳輸的一個特點,形成沾包的主要原因是,數據包小於接收緩衝時,對方不斷髮生數據包,接受方連續接收數據放入接收緩衝導致的。 要

原创 一個簡單而又靈活的IOCP模塊——完成端口通訊服務器(IOCP Socket Server)設計(四)

  完成端口通訊服務器(IOCP Socket Server)設計 (四)一個簡單而又靈活的IOCP模塊 Copyright © 2009 代碼客(盧益貴)版權所有 QQ:48092788   源碼博客:http://blog.csdn.

原创 完成端口(IOCP)的另一種設想——Socket與CompletionPort的多次關聯

  完成端口(IOCP)的另一種設想——Socket與CompletionPort的多次關聯 代碼客   http://blog.csdn.net/guestcode 本文論壇討論: http://topic.csdn.net/u/20

原创 沉默3年了,該寫點什麼呢——什麼是網絡通訊?

確確的說,應該是“什麼是tcp通訊”。我不說嚴謹的學術定義,其實我那學歷水平也說不出來,嘿嘿。網絡通訊嘛,其實兩個socket連接就OK了,是嗎?!過去這麼多年,處理解決了很多tcp通訊的問題,是應該寫點東西了,要不然這個博客就沉陷下去了

原创 Iocp Tcp Server——G-Socket1.1 Demo源碼(VC & Delphi)

最新版本的G-Socket Demo(VC2008 Delphi 7&2010)源碼及技術文檔,包括粘包處理源碼、客戶端突破6W連接限制的文檔、強大的Tcp Server測試工具。  下載連接(最新的在最前面,看日期): 聲明:未授權的

原创 遊戲中防止加速的一種方法

關鍵字:遊戲 服務器 客戶端 防外掛加速 遊戲當中有些動作要求必須間隔一定時間才能執行,比如跑步等動作。如果僅在客戶端限制的話往往都被加速器(外掛)所破壞。本文假定客戶端必須間隔400毫秒的數據包傳輸,提出服務器端解決加速問題的一種方法

原创 妙用PerHandleData和PerIoData——完成端口通訊服務器(IOCP Socket Server)設計(五)

完成端口通訊服務器(IOCP Socket Server)設計 (五)妙用PerHandleData和PerIoData Copyright © 2009 代碼客(盧益貴)版權所有 QQ:48092788   源碼博客:http://b

原创 Server(Iocp)的那些煩惱

自G-Socket0.88版開源以來,得到很多朋友的支持。從1.0版本至2.0之前,內核幾乎沒有改變,經過多處的應用其穩定性和效率表現是相當不錯的。這幾年的經驗總結成一句話:服務器程序不是有了一個好的Iocp通信組件就能玩轉的。   很多

原创 代碼客:Iocp Tcp Server(G-TcpServer) 1.0 Demo源碼

Iocp Tcp Server(G-TcpServer) 1.0 Demo源碼   IDE:VS2008 下載:bata 版已停止下載,1.0正式版期待中                   說明   一、本壓縮包含:1、Demo源碼,位

原创 G-Sockets2.5 發佈說明

關鍵字: Iocp Tcp Server 完成端口服務器 壓力測試工具 回射服務器 內存加載DLL 下載鏈接: http://blog.csdn.net/guestcode/article/details/7538636 更新說明: